| //! CGRAM definitions and methods | |
| use super::SnesRgb; | |
| /// Color RAM size in Bytes | |
| pub const CGRAM_SIZE: usize = 512; | |
| byte_array!(pub Cgram[CGRAM_SIZE] with u16 indexing, save state please); | |
| impl Cgram { | |
| /// Looks up a color in CGRAM and returns the RGB color values stored inside, without adjusting | |
| /// the color range to full RGB. | |
| pub fn get_color(&self, color: u8) -> SnesRgb { | |
| // -bbbbbgg gggrrrrr (16-bit big endian value! (high byte, high address first)) | |
| let val = self.get_color_raw(color); | |
| // Extract components | |
| let b = (val & 0x7c00) >> 10; | |
| let g = (val & 0x03e0) >> 5; | |
| let r = val & 0x001f; | |
| SnesRgb::new(r as u8, g as u8, b as u8) | |
| } | |
| /// Gets the raw, 16-bit (technically 15), color value stored at the given color index | |
| /// | |
| /// Colors are stored as BGR big-endian values. This method returns the BGR data in host-endian | |
| /// order. | |
| pub fn get_color_raw(&self, color: u8) -> u16 { | |
| // -bbbbbgg gggrrrrr (16-bit big endian value! (high byte, high address first)) | |
| let lo = self[color as u16 * 2] as u16; | |
| let hi = self[color as u16 * 2 + 1] as u16; | |
| (hi << 8) | lo | |
| } | |
| /// Set a raw color value | |
| /// | |
| /// `-bbbbbgg gggrrrrr` | |
| /// | |
| /// The raw color is converted to big endian and stored as 2 CGRAM bytes. | |
| pub fn set_color_raw(&mut self, index: u8, raw: u16) { | |
| self[index as u16 * 2] = raw as u8; | |
| self[index as u16 * 2 + 1] = (raw >> 8) as u8; | |
| } | |
| } |
